There is a useful article on this subject in the August issue of "Which?" magazine. Conclusions:
- If you're making a contactless payment, it's best to take the card out and touch it to the reader, rather than just waving your wallet or handbag over it.
- A suitably-equipped ID thief could, in theory at least, read a card number and expiry date electronically, but not the cardholder's name or the security code.
- Wrapping a card in foil will keep it from being read, either accidentally or fraudulently.
Incidentally if your bank is like mine, you have to enable the card, using the PIN, before it can be used for contactless payments. If you don't want it enabled, you don't have to.
